Ingredients
Steamed buns
- olive oil, for greasing
- 300 g water
- 3 tsp dried instant yeast, or 30 g fresh yeast, crumbled
- 500 g plain flour
- 2 tsp sea salt
Pulled pork and apple
- 1000 - 1200 g boneless pork shoulder
- 40 g olive oil, plus extra to rub over crackle
- 1 tsp sea salt
- 3 garlic cloves
- 1 red onion (approx.120 g), cut into halves
- 1 carrot (approx. 110 g), cut into quarters
- 2 celery stalks (approx. 80 g), cut into quarters
- ½ fennel bulb (approx. 80 g), trimmed and thinly sliced
- 2 Granny Smith apples, core removed and cut into eighths
- 2 tsp ground smoked paprika
- 1 tsp mustard powder
- ½ tsp dried chilli flakes
- 1 tbsp brown sugar
- 50 g apple cider vinegar
- 30 g white wine vinegar
- 50 g treacle
- 1 tbsp Chicken stock paste (see Tips)
- 1 tbsp tomato paste
- 1 - 2 tbsp full cream milk, for brushing
- mixed salad greens, to serve
